The Original Trio: Simon, Paula, and Randy

The original judging panel of Simon Cowell, Paula Abdul, and Randy Jackson is arguably the most iconic in American Idol history. Their dynamic was legendary: Cowell's brutally honest critiques, Abdul's enthusiastic encouragement, and Jackson's more laid-back, often musically-focused assessments created a captivating mix that kept viewers engaged.

  • Simon Cowell: Known for his sharp wit and unflinching criticism, Cowell was the show's resident "villain," yet his critiques often proved remarkably insightful. His ability to identify both talent and flaws with equal precision was a key ingredient in the show's success.

  • Paula Abdul: Abdul brought a softer touch, balancing Cowell's harshness with genuine enthusiasm and encouragement. Her bubbly personality and dance background offered a unique perspective on the contestants' performances.

  • Randy Jackson: As a seasoned musician and producer, Jackson provided a knowledgeable perspective on the technical aspects of singing and performance. His catchphrase, "Dawg," became synonymous with the show.

The Post-Original Era: A New Generation of Critics

After the original judges departed, American Idol saw a succession of talented individuals fill the seats. Each brought their own style and expertise to the table, impacting the show's trajectory and the contestants' journeys. Some notable additions include:

  • Kara DioGuardi: A songwriter and record producer, DioGuardi brought a unique perspective to the judging panel, often focusing on the songwriting and overall artistry of the contestants' performances.

  • Ellen DeGeneres: The comedian and television personality brought a lighter, more comedic tone to the judging panel, offering a refreshing contrast to the often intense critiques of previous seasons.

  • Jennifer Lopez: A renowned singer, actress, and dancer, Lopez brought both star power and musical expertise to the judges' table. Her insightful feedback and warm personality resonated with viewers and contestants alike.

  • Steven Tyler: The iconic Aerosmith frontman brought his rock and roll energy and experience to the show. His passionate critiques and eccentric personality added a unique flair.

  • Keith Urban: A highly respected country music star, Urban brought a refined musicality to the panel. His insightful comments focused on the emotional depth and technical skill of the performances.
